The Growing Importance of Automotive Electrical Systems
Over the past few decades, automotive technology has undergone an enormous transformation. While older vehicles relied primarily on mechanical elements, at present’s cars integrate dozens of laptop modules, sensors, and intricate wiring networks. Systems such as fuel injection, engine management, navigation, and even braking are now electronically controlled.
This shift means that technicians can no longer rely solely on traditional mechanical knowledge. Instead, they should be geared up with the skills to diagnose, repair, and preserve highly advanced electrical and electronic systems. Without proper training, bothershooting modern vehicles turns into nearly impossible.
Why Self-Study Isn’t Enough
Some technicians try and learn automotive electrical systems through manuals or trial and error. While initiative is valuable, this approach often falls brief for several reasons:
Advancedity of modern vehicles: At this time’s electrical systems contain multiplexing, CAN bus communication, and advanced sensors that require specialised knowledge.
Rapidly evolving technology: What you be taught in the present day may be outdated in a couple of years without formal training updates.
Safety risks: Mishandling high-voltage hybrid or electric vehicle systems can be dangerous without proper instruction.
Diagnostic tools: Understanding the best way to use oscilloscopes, scan tools, and multimeters successfully requires guided practice.
Formal training courses provide structured learning, fingers-on experience, and access to expert instructors who can clarify tough ideas clearly.
Key Benefits of Automotive Electrical Training Courses
Structured Knowledge
Training courses are designed to take learners from the fundamentals of electricity and wiring diagrams to advanced topics corresponding to electronic control modules, hybrid systems, and ADAS. This ensures that technicians build a robust foundation earlier than tackling advanced issues.
Fingers-On Experience
Most reputable courses embody lab sessions or workshops the place students can observe diagnosing and repairing precise electrical problems. This practical training is essential to bridge the gap between theory and real-world application.
Improved Diagnostic Skills
With proper instruction, technicians discover ways to interpret wiring diagrams, determine defective circuits, and use diagnostic equipment effectively. This not only saves time but additionally improves accuracy in repairs, leading to higher customer satisfaction.
Career Advancement
Employers in the automotive industry increasingly worth technicians with specialized training in electrical systems. Finishing courses and certifications can open doors to raised job opportunities, higher salaries, and more job security.
Staying Ahead within the Trade
Automotive technology is advancing quickly, particularly with the rise of electric and hybrid vehicles. Training courses usually include modules on emerging technologies, serving to technicians keep competitive in a fast-changing market.
Selecting the Right Training Program
Not all training programs are created equal, so it’s vital to pick out one that meets industry standards. Consider these factors:
Accreditation: Select a program recognized by automotive associations or manufacturers.
Curriculum: Make sure the course covers both fundamental and advanced topics.
Arms-On Training: Look for programs that emphasize practical expertise, not just theory.
Instructor Experience: Be taught from professionals with real-world experience in automotive diagnostics.
Flexibility: On-line and hybrid options can make training more accessible for working professionals.
